3.1 Human Excretion

Excretion is a process which organisms undergo to eliminating toxic substances from the body to remain healthy

The urinary system eliminates wastes from the blood and controls blood concentration by removing excess water produced by body cells via respiration

The three excretory organs of a human are skin, lungs and kidneys

3.2 The Urinary System in Humans Functions of the kidney

To filter blood and remove urea, excess mineral salts and water to form urine

Keep the water and mineral contents of our body in balance

Control the amount of mineral salts in the body fluid

To maintain the pH of blood and tissue fluid

3.2 The Urinary System in Humans Importance of maintaining healthy kidneys

To avoid kidney diseases and kidney failure Ways to maintain healthy kidney’s * Drinking plenty of water * Avoid taking food and medicine that harm the kidneys * Limiting salt and protein intake * Taking urine and blood tests

Menu Exit Forward Previous BM Version

3.2 The Urinary System in Humans Living with kidney failure

Two ways to treat kidney failure: * Dialysis (a) Carried out with the use of a machine (b) Blood is withdrawn from an artery in the arm or leg and is circulated through the machine before being returned to the same vein * Kidney transplant

3.3 Excretion in Plants Plants excrete water, mineral salts, oxygen,

carbon dioxide and other nitrogenous wastes Plants excrete their waste products by simple

diffusion through the cell wall and through the stomata

Mineral salts are remove mainly through crystal formation in the plant

Nitrogenous wastes in plants are normally removed as complex substances. These substances are removed when plants shed their flowers, leaves or bark
